当前位置:  开发笔记 > 编程语言 > 正文

寻找PIL的更好替代方案,用于基本图像文件I/O和Python处理?

如何解决《寻找PIL的更好替代方案,用于基本图像文件I/O和Python处理?》经验,为你挑选了2个好方法。

对于基本图像文件I/O和Python处理,PIL(Python Imaging Library)有更好的替代方案吗?



1> Munhitsu..:

试试Pillow:http://pypi.python.org/pypi/Pillow

它是PIL的一个分支,但由Plone社区维护.这是伟大的,因为它被维护(与它的前身相比),它向后兼容PIL.现有代码将与Pillow一起开箱即用.

他们主要关注包装问题和AFAIK这是PIL最大的痛苦.

祝好运!



2> 小智..:

如果"更好"意味着"更快"或"更少内存密集"或(我的实验中的大问题)"能够处理更大的图像",您可以使用Python界面来实现VIPS:

http://www.vips.ecs.soton.ac.uk/index.php?title=Python

但是,如果"更好"意味着"在Python中经过良好测试"或"Windows友好",那么VIPS将无法满足要求.


自2015年4月以来,VIPS有一个新的Python绑定.现在很好的Pythonic,在Windows上工作,不泄漏,并且完整.VIPS测试套件现在使用Python,所以它应该都可以工作.通常比枕头快5倍.http://www.vips.ecs.soton.ac.uk/supported/current/doc/html/libvips/using-from-python.html
推荐阅读
k78283381
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有